M. Imhoff is a scholar working on Atomic and Molecular Physics, and Optics, Biomedical Engineering and Family Practice. According to data from OpenAlex, M. Imhoff has authored 4 papers receiving a total of 23 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 3 papers in Atomic and Molecular Physics, and Optics, 3 papers in Biomedical Engineering and 1 paper in Family Practice. Recurrent topics in M. Imhoff's work include Surface and Thin Film Phenomena (2 papers), Semiconductor materials and interfaces (2 papers) and Advanced Materials Characterization Techniques (2 papers). M. Imhoff is often cited by papers focused on Surface and Thin Film Phenomena (2 papers), Semiconductor materials and interfaces (2 papers) and Advanced Materials Characterization Techniques (2 papers). M. Imhoff collaborates with scholars based in France, Sweden and United States. M. Imhoff's co-authors include G. Garreau, Candido Fabrizio Pirri, David Brasse, S. Salvador, Patricia Bertoncini, P. Wetzel, G. Gewinner, Bernard Humbert, Jacques Wurtz and Peter S. Spencer and has published in prestigious journals such as Applied Surface Science, Surface Science and Journal of the Neurological Sciences.
